The Effect of Temperature Level on Paint Application



When you're planning a commercial external painting job, the temperature can significantly impact exactly how well the paint sticks and dries.

Preferably, you wish to paint when temperatures vary between 50 ° F and 85 ° F. If how much to paint a room per square foot 's as well cold, the paint may not heal correctly, causing concerns like peeling or splitting.

On the other side, if it's also warm, the paint can dry as well promptly, protecting against correct bond and resulting in an uneven finish.

You must likewise think about the time of day; morning or late afternoon uses cooler temperature levels, which can be extra desirable.

Constantly examine the producer's referrals for the certain paint you're using, as they frequently provide assistance on the excellent temperature array for optimum outcomes.

Humidity and Its Effect on Drying Times



Temperature isn't the only ecological aspect that affects your commercial outside painting task; moisture plays a considerable role too. High moisture levels can decrease drying times dramatically, impacting the general high quality of your paint task.



When the air is filled with moisture, the paint takes longer to treat, which can cause concerns like bad adhesion and a higher risk of mold growth. If you're repainting on an especially moist day, be planned for extended wait times in between layers.

It's critical to keep track of neighborhood weather conditions and plan appropriately. Preferably, go for moisture degrees between 40% and 70% for ideal drying.

Keeping these consider mind guarantees your job remains on track and supplies a long-term coating.

Best Seasons for Commercial Exterior Painting Projects



What's the very best time of year for your business external paint tasks?

Springtime and early fall are typically your best options. Throughout drywall and painting companies near me , temperatures are mild, and humidity levels are frequently reduced, creating ideal problems for paint application and drying out.

Stay clear of summer's intense heat, which can create paint to dry also promptly, leading to poor bond and coating. In a similar way, wintertime's cool temperatures can prevent appropriate drying out and healing, taking the chance of the durability of your paint job.

Go for days with temperatures in between 50 ° F and 85 ° F for optimum results. Keep in mind to examine the neighborhood weather forecast for rainfall, as damp conditions can spoil your project.

Planning around these elements ensures your paint project runs smoothly and lasts much longer.
